One of the fundamental ways gambling platforms strengthen session balance is through the integration of personalized gameplay metrics. By analyzing a player’s history, including average session length, betting patterns, and risk preferences, platforms can offer tailored recommendations. For instance, a player who frequently engages in long sessions with high stakes might receive prompts encouraging breaks or suggested limits. These interventions do not impede enjoyment; rather, they create a framework in which players can enjoy extended sessions without the negative consequences associated with impulsive or reckless behavior. Data-driven insights empower players to make informed decisions and cultivate a sense of self-regulation during their time on the platform.
The design of user interfaces also plays a significant role in session balance. Well-designed platforms present information in a clear and accessible manner, minimizing cognitive overload and helping players understand their ongoing activity. Elements such as real-time balance displays, session timers, and bet history summaries enable players to track their engagement effectively. When these features are seamlessly integrated into the gaming experience, they encourage conscious decision-making. Players are less likely to lose track of time or exceed their intended limits because the platform actively supports awareness. This attention to interface usability is not only a tool for responsible gaming but also enhances overall satisfaction and trust in the platform.
Beyond interface design, the implementation of structured session controls is another critical mechanism. Many platforms now incorporate features such as deposit limits, loss limits, and cooling-off periods. These tools act as guardrails, ensuring that players can enjoy games without risking excessive financial or emotional strain. By setting these boundaries, platforms help players maintain balance throughout their session, reducing the likelihood of burnout or frustration. Additionally, structured controls can be adjusted according to individual preferences, offering flexibility without compromising the protective function. The presence of these controls demonstrates a commitment to player welfare while simultaneously enhancing the quality of the gaming experience.

The analytics capabilities of modern platforms further enhance session balance by enabling continuous monitoring and improvement. Through the collection of anonymized usage data, operators can identify trends, detect patterns of potentially harmful behavior, and refine features to better support balanced play. Predictive analytics can even alert players to patterns of overextension before significant losses occur. This proactive approach is a testament to the integration of technology and psychology, where insights gleaned from data inform the creation of safer and more enjoyable gaming experiences. Continuous feedback loops ensure that session balance is not static but evolves alongside player behavior and preferences.
